MOV, MP4, or AVI, but it's important to remember that there can be different types of video within these file formats. Containers are sometimes referred to as file extensions, e.g. Some codecs can be wrapped in multiple different containers. For example, MP4 is a container, and can hold different types of video compression, for example, MPEG-2 Part 2, MPEG-4 AVC, or HEVC, as well as audio (again compressed in a variety of formats) and metadata (for example subtitles). NOTE: It's important to distinguish between file container formats and compression formats, or codecs. You might want to convert MKV files to MP4 because MP4 is more universally supported. Although the format is lossy, this enables small file sizes, whilst retaining a good level of video quality.

MP4 is an international standard and probably the most popular video and audio file container at present, with native support in Windows, Macs, iOS, and Android devices. MKV is rare in video file formats as it is completely open-source, and has wide support for integrated non-video elements, such as chapters, selectable video or audio streams, or subtitles embedded in a single file. Developed in Russia in 2002, MKV is a container format that stands for Matroska Video, taking the name from Russian nesting dolls or ‘matryoshka’.
